Dan Patrick, former ESPN anchor and current sports radio host, reports the Big 10 and PAC-12 will cancel their seasons tomorrow.
DP was told an hour ago that the Big 10 and Pac 12 will cancel their football seasons tomorrow... The ACC and the Big 12 are on the fence.. And the SEC is trying to get teams to join them for a season.
